This study aims to analyze the transformation of tourist behavior in mountain hiking activities in the Sindoro, Sumbing, and Slamet (3S) area of Central Java within the context of nature-based tourism trends and digital mediation. A descriptive qualitative approach was employed, involving eight purposively selected hikers. Liquid medical waste containing pathogens and hazardous chemicals can pollute the environment and endanger human health. The increasing volume of waste during the COVID-19 pandemic adds urgency to find effective and sustainable treatment methods. However, environmentally friendly and efficient solutions are still limited.
